OPEC+ Approves 188k Bpd Production Increase for September

OPEC+, an alliance of oil-producing countries, has approved a production increase for September 2026. The group will add 188,000 barrels per day to global oil supply, as it reaffirms its commitment to supporting stability in the market.

The seven participating countries - Saudi Arabia, Russia, Iraq, Kuwait, Kazakhstan, Algeria, and Oman - reviewed global market conditions before making the decision. They aim to support oil market stability while also allowing countries to accelerate compensation for earlier overproduction.

OPEC+ members have agreed to implement a production adjustment of 188,000 barrels per day in September 2026 from additional voluntary production cuts announced in April 2023. This will provide participating countries with an opportunity to accelerate their compensation plans while maintaining overall market discipline.
